What is Calcium Citrate Malate?

Calcium Citrate Malate is a compound formed by combining calcium with citric acid and malic acid. This unique formulation enhances the absorption of calcium in the body, making it a superior choice for individuals looking to boost their calcium intake. The 1250 mg dosage indicates the amount of calcium citrate malate provided in each serving, which translates to a significant amount of elemental calcium.

Benefits of Calcium Citrate Malate 1250 mg

1. Enhanced Absorption

One of the standout features of Calcium Citrate Malate is its high bioavailability. Studies have shown that this form of calcium is better absorbed than other calcium supplements, such as calcium carbonate. This is particularly beneficial for individuals with digestive issues or those who have difficulty absorbing nutrients.

2. Supports Bone Health

Calcium is vital for maintaining strong and healthy bones. Adequate calcium intake helps prevent conditions such as osteoporosis, especially in older adults. By taking Calcium Citrate Malate 1250 mg, individuals can support their bone density and overall skeletal health.

3. Muscle Function and Nerve Transmission

Calcium plays a critical role in muscle contractions and nerve signaling. It helps muscles contract and relax, ensuring proper movement and function. Additionally, calcium is essential for the transmission of nerve impulses, making it vital for overall bodily function.

4. Convenient Dosage

With 1250 mg per serving, Calcium Citrate Malate provides a convenient way to meet daily calcium requirements without needing multiple pills. This makes it easier for individuals to incorporate it into their daily routine.

5. Gentle on the Stomach

Unlike some other calcium supplements that can cause gastrointestinal discomfort, Calcium Citrate Malate is often well-tolerated. Its formulation is less likely to cause bloating or constipation, making it a suitable option for those with sensitive stomachs.

Who Should Consider Calcium Citrate Malate?

1. Older Adults

As we age, our bones become more fragile, and our ability to absorb calcium decreases. Older adults can greatly benefit from Calcium Citrate Malate to help maintain bone density and prevent osteoporosis.

2. Individuals with Dietary Restrictions

People who follow vegan or vegetarian diets may struggle to get enough calcium from food sources alone. Calcium Citrate Malate can serve as an effective supplement to bridge this gap.

3. Postmenopausal Women

Women who have gone through menopause are at a higher risk of osteoporosis due to hormonal changes. Supplementing with Calcium Citrate Malate can help support bone health during this critical time.

How to Take Calcium Citrate Malate 1250 mg

The recommended dosage may vary based on individual needs and dietary intake. However, it is generally advised to take Calcium Citrate Malate with meals to enhance absorption. Always consult with a healthcare provider before starting any new supplement regimen, especially for those with existing health conditions or who are pregnant or nursing.
